| Previous CloneSet | Next CloneSet | Back to Main Report |
| Clone Mass | Clones in CloneSet | Parameter Count | Clone Similarity | Syntax Category [Sequence Length] |
|---|---|---|---|---|
| 4 | 12 | 6 | 0.955 | statement_list[4] |
| Clone Abstraction | Parameter Bindings |
| Clone Instance (Click to see clone) | Line Count | Source Line | Source File |
|---|---|---|---|
| 1 | 4 | 45 | src/NHibernate/Dialect/DB2Dialect.cs |
| 2 | 4 | 52 | src/NHibernate/Dialect/FirebirdDialect.cs |
| 3 | 4 | 25 | src/NHibernate/Dialect/GenericDialect.cs |
| 4 | 4 | 52 | src/NHibernate/Dialect/InformixDialect.cs |
| 5 | 4 | 46 | src/NHibernate/Dialect/IngresDialect.cs |
| 6 | 4 | 64 | src/NHibernate/Dialect/MsSql2000Dialect.cs |
| 7 | 4 | 32 | src/NHibernate/Dialect/MsSqlCeDialect.cs |
| 8 | 4 | 101 | src/NHibernate/Dialect/Oracle8iDialect.cs |
| 9 | 4 | 56 | src/NHibernate/Dialect/OracleLiteDialect.cs |
| 10 | 4 | 51 | src/NHibernate/Dialect/PostgreSQLDialect.cs |
| 11 | 4 | 28 | src/NHibernate/Dialect/SQLiteDialect.cs |
| 12 | 4 | 42 | src/NHibernate/Dialect/SybaseDialect.cs |
| ||||
RegisterColumnType(DbType.Int32, "INTEGER");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"REAL");
RegisterColumnType(DbType.StringFixedLength, "CHAR(254)");
|
| ||||
RegisterColumnType(DbType.Int32, "INTEGER");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"FLOAT");
RegisterColumnType(DbType.StringFixedLength, "CHAR(255)");
|
| ||||
RegisterColumnType(DbType.Int32, "INT");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"REAL");
RegisterColumnType(DbType.StringFixedLength, "NCHAR($l)");
|
| ||||
RegisterColumnType(DbType.Int32, "INTEGER");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"SmallFloat");
RegisterColumnType(DbType.Time, "datetime hour to second");
|
| ||||
RegisterColumnType(DbType.Int32, "int4");
RegisterColumnType(DbType.Int64, "int8");
RegisterColumnType(DbType.Single, "float4");
RegisterColumnType(DbType.StringFixedLength, "char(255)");
|
| ||||
RegisterColumnType(DbType.Int32, "INT");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"REAL"); //synonym for FLOAT(24)
RegisterColumnType(DbType.StringFixedLength, "NCHAR(255)");
|
| ||||
RegisterColumnType(DbType.Int32, "INT");
RegisterColumnType(DbType.Int64, "BIGINT");
RegisterColumnType(DbType.Single, "REAL"); //synonym for FLOAT(24)
RegisterColumnType(DbType.StringFixedLength, "NCHAR(255)");
|
| ||||
RegisterColumnType(DbType.Int32, "NUMBER(10,0)");
RegisterColumnType(DbType.Int64, "NUMBER(20,0)");
RegisterColumnType(DbType.UInt16, "NUMBER(5,0)");
RegisterColumnType(DbType.UInt32, "NUMBER(10,0)");
|
| ||||
RegisterColumnType(DbType.Int32, "NUMBER(10,0)");
RegisterColumnType(DbType.Int64, "NUMBER(20,0)");
RegisterColumnType(DbType.UInt16, "NUMBER(5,0)");
RegisterColumnType(DbType.UInt32, "NUMBER(10,0)");
|
| ||||
RegisterColumnType(DbType.Int32, "int4");
RegisterColumnType(DbType.Int64, "int8");
RegisterColumnType(DbType.Single, "float4");
RegisterColumnType(DbType.StringFixedLength, "char(255)");
|
| ||||
RegisterColumnType(DbType.Int32, "INTEGER");
RegisterColumnType(DbType.Int64, "INTEGER");
RegisterColumnType(DbType.SByte, "INTEGER");
RegisterColumnType(DbType.UInt16, "INTEGER");
|
| ||||
RegisterColumnType(DbType.Int32, "int");
RegisterColumnType(DbType.Int64, "numeric(19,0)");
RegisterColumnType(DbType.UInt16, "smallint");
RegisterColumnType(DbType.UInt32, "int");
|
| |||
RegisterColumnType(DbType.Int32, [[#variable54b60ea0]]); RegisterColumnType(DbType.Int64, [[#variable54b60d40]]); RegisterColumnType(DbType. [[#variable54b60d60]], [[#variable54b60c20]]); //synonym for FLOAT(24) RegisterColumnType(DbType. [[#variable54b60ca0]], [[#variable54b609a0]]); |
| CloneAbstraction |
| Parameter Index | Clone Instance | Parameter Name | Value |
|---|---|---|---|
| 1 | 1 | [[#54b60ea0]] | "INTEGER" |
| 1 | 2 | [[#54b60ea0]] | "INT" |
| 1 | 3 | [[#54b60ea0]] | "int4" |
| 1 | 4 | [[#54b60ea0]] | "NUMBER(10,0)" |
| 1 | 5 | [[#54b60ea0]] | "INTEGER" |
| 1 | 6 | [[#54b60ea0]] | "INT" |
| 1 | 7 | [[#54b60ea0]] | "INTEGER" |
| 1 | 8 | [[#54b60ea0]] | "int" |
| 1 | 9 | [[#54b60ea0]] | "INTEGER" |
| 1 | 10 | [[#54b60ea0]] | "NUMBER(10,0)" |
| 1 | 11 | [[#54b60ea0]] | "int4" |
| 1 | 12 | [[#54b60ea0]] | "INT" |
| 2 | 1 | [[#54b60d40]] | "BIGINT" |
| 2 | 2 | [[#54b60d40]] | "BIGINT" |
| 2 | 3 | [[#54b60d40]] | "int8" |
| 2 | 4 | [[#54b60d40]] | "NUMBER(20,0)" |
| 2 | 5 | [[#54b60d40]] | "BIGINT" |
| 2 | 6 | [[#54b60d40]] | "BIGINT" |
| 2 | 7 | [[#54b60d40]] | "INTEGER" |
| 2 | 8 | [[#54b60d40]] | "numeric(19,0)" |
| 2 | 9 | [[#54b60d40]] | "BIGINT" |
| 2 | 10 | [[#54b60d40]] | "NUMBER(20,0)" |
| 2 | 11 | [[#54b60d40]] | "int8" |
| 2 | 12 | [[#54b60d40]] | "BIGINT" |
| 3 | 1 | [[#54b60d60]] | Single |
| 3 | 2 | [[#54b60d60]] | Single |
| 3 | 3 | [[#54b60d60]] | Single |
| 3 | 4 | [[#54b60d60]] | UInt16 |
| 3 | 5 | [[#54b60d60]] | Single |
| 3 | 6 | [[#54b60d60]] | Single |
| 3 | 7 | [[#54b60d60]] | SByte |
| 3 | 8 | [[#54b60d60]] | UInt16 |
| 3 | 9 | [[#54b60d60]] | Single |
| 3 | 10 | [[#54b60d60]] | UInt16 |
| 3 | 11 | [[#54b60d60]] | Single |
| 3 | 12 | [[#54b60d60]] | Single |
| 4 | 1 | [[#54b60c20]] | "REAL" |
| 4 | 2 | [[#54b60c20]] | "REAL" |
| 4 | 3 | [[#54b60c20]] | "float4" |
| 4 | 4 | [[#54b60c20]] | "NUMBER(5,0)" |
| 4 | 5 | [[#54b60c20]] | "SmallFloat" |
| 4 | 6 | [[#54b60c20]] | "REAL" |
| 4 | 7 | [[#54b60c20]] | "INTEGER" |
| 4 | 8 | [[#54b60c20]] | "smallint" |
| 4 | 9 | [[#54b60c20]] | "FLOAT" |
| 4 | 10 | [[#54b60c20]] | "NUMBER(5,0)" |
| 4 | 11 | [[#54b60c20]] | "float4" |
| 4 | 12 | [[#54b60c20]] | "REAL" |
| 5 | 1 | [[#54b60ca0]] | StringFixedLength |
| 5 | 2 | [[#54b60ca0]] | StringFixedLength |
| 5 | 3 | [[#54b60ca0]] | StringFixedLength |
| 5 | 4 | [[#54b60ca0]] | UInt32 |
| 5 | 5 | [[#54b60ca0]] | Time |
| 5 | 6 | [[#54b60ca0]] | StringFixedLength |
| 5 | 7 | [[#54b60ca0]] | UInt16 |
| 5 | 8 | [[#54b60ca0]] | UInt32 |
| 5 | 9 | [[#54b60ca0]] | StringFixedLength |
| 5 | 10 | [[#54b60ca0]] | UInt32 |
| 5 | 11 | [[#54b60ca0]] | StringFixedLength |
| 5 | 12 | [[#54b60ca0]] | StringFixedLength |
| 6 | 1 | [[#54b609a0]] | "CHAR(254)" |
| 6 | 2 | [[#54b609a0]] | "NCHAR($l)" |
| 6 | 3 | [[#54b609a0]] | "char(255)" |
| 6 | 4 | [[#54b609a0]] | "NUMBER(10,0)" |
| 6 | 5 | [[#54b609a0]] | "datetime hour to second" |
| 6 | 6 | [[#54b609a0]] | "NCHAR(255)" |
| 6 | 7 | [[#54b609a0]] | "INTEGER" |
| 6 | 8 | [[#54b609a0]] | "int" |
| 6 | 9 | [[#54b609a0]] | "CHAR(255)" |
| 6 | 10 | [[#54b609a0]] | "NUMBER(10,0)" |
| 6 | 11 | [[#54b609a0]] | "char(255)" |
| 6 | 12 | [[#54b609a0]] | "NCHAR(255)" |